There were two; Mobile Cadets became Co A, 3d Ala
Inf and Mobile Cadets #2 became Co K, 21st Ala Inf.
"On a summer evening in the year 1845, a number
of boys, of the first families of Mobile, met in
a vacant building on the west side of Royal Street,
between government and Conti, for the purpose of
organizing a military Company"
In a listing of Officers furnished to the Confederacy by The Mobile Cadets, Co A, 3d Ala
Inf: five Colonels, six Lt Colonels, eight Majors,
32 Captains and 29 Lieutenants, including one
Ensign.
The Cadets have a monument, Mobile Cadets Corner
in the Confederate Rest section of Magnolia at
Mobile.
